Apache Cassandra Database Server Docker Image

This repository contains Dockerfiles for Apache Cassandra images for OpenShift and general usage. Currently only CentOS based image is available. RHEL based image will be available soon.

Installation

  • CentOS7 based image

    This image is available on DockerHub. To download it run:

    $ docker pull centos/cassandra-311-centos7
    

    To build a CentOS based Cassandra image from scratch, run:

    $ git clone --recursive https://github.com/sclorg/cassandra-container.git
    $ cd cassandra-container
    $ git submodule update --init
    $ make build TARGET=centos7 VERSIONS=3.11
    

Notice: By omitting the VERSIONS parameter, the build/test action will be performed on all provided versions of Cassandra, which must be specified in VERSIONS variable. This variable must be set to a list with possible versions (subdirectories).

Test

This repository also provides a test framework, which checks basic functionality of the Cassandra image.

  • CentOS based image

    $ cd cassandra-container
    $ git submodule update --init
    $ make test TARGET=centos7 VERSIONS=3.11
    

Notice: By omitting the VERSIONS parameter, the build/test action will be performed on all provided versions of Cassandra, which must be specified in VERSIONS variable. This variable must be set to a list with possible versions (subdirectories).
